BEBERAPA CONTOH KONSEP BHS PEMPROGRAMAN DGN "JCREATOR"

Print Friendly and PDF
 KONSEP BHS PEMPROGRAMAN 



MENERIMA INPUTAN DARI KEYBOARD

import java.io.*;
public class Switch1
{
  public static void main(String[ ] arg) trows IOException
{
  String Nama_pasien = "Neyton";
  String Nama_kamar  = "a";
  int Kod_kamar      = "B";
  int Lama_perawatan = "10";
  int Biaya_obat     = "700000";
  int Biaya_kamar    = "0";
  int Biaya_dokter   = "250000";
  int Biaya_total    = "0";
 switch (Kode_kamar)
{
   

case 'A':
       Nama_kamar  = "Anggrek";
       Biaya_kamar = "500000";
    break;
    case 'B':
       Nama_kamar  = "Dahlia";
       Biaya_kamar = "250000";
    break;
    case 'C':
       Nama_kamar  = "Melati";
       Biaya_kamar = "50000";
    break;
    case 'D':
       Nama_kamar  = "Mawar";
       Biaya_kamar = "200000";
    break;
    default:
    System.out.println("TIDAK ADA KAMAR" + Kode_kamar);
 
}
  Biaya_total = (Lama_peraawatan + Biaya_kamar) + Biaya_obat + Biaya_dokter;

  System.out.println("")
  System.out.println("")
  System.out.println("")


  System.out.println("DAFTAR PEMBAYARAN");
  System.out.println("RUMAH SEHAT");
  System.out.println("**********************************************");
  System.out.println("NAMA PASIEN               :" + Nama_pasien);
  System.out.println("NAMA KAMAR                :" + Nama_kamar);
  System.out.println("KODE KAMAR                :" + Kode_kamar);
  System.out.println("LAMA PERAWATAN            :" + Lama_perawatan);
  System.out.println("BIAYA KAMAR PER HARI      :" + Biaya_kamar);
  System.out.println("BIAYA OBAT                :" + Biaya_obat);
  System.out.println("BIAYA DOKTER              :" + Biaya_dokter);
  System.out.println("BIAYA TOTAL               :" + Biaya_total);
 
System.out.println("**********************************************");
}
 
}
  

    public class TipeData1
 {
      public static void main(String[] args)
 {
       byte a = 1 ;
       short b = 3;
       int  c = 1;
       long d;
       d = a+b+c;

       System.out.println("hasilnya = "  + d);

    }
    }

   public class TipeData2
{
    public static void main (String[] args)
{
 double pi = 22/7;
 double r = 100;
 double luas;
 luas = pi * r * r;

    System.out.println("Luas Lingkaran = " + luas);
    }
    }

public class TipeDat a3
{
    public static void main (String[] args)
 {
    char ch1 = 65;  
    char ch2 = 'B';

  System.out.println("ch1 = " + ch1);
  System.out.println("ch2 = " + ch2);
}
}

class Increment
{
 public static void main(String[] args)
{
 int a=17;

 System.out.println("Pre-increment");
 System.out.println("a\t: " + a);
 System.out.println("++a\t: " + ++a);
 System.out.println("a\t: " + a);
 int b=17;

 System.out.println("\nPost-increment");
 System.out.println("b\t: " + b);
 System.out.println("b++\t: " + b++);
 System.out.println("b\t: " + b);
}
}


public class Operator1
  {   
     public static void main (String [] args)
  {
    System.out.println("Operasi aritmatika"+" pada tipe integer");
    int a = 7 +4;
    int b = a-4;
    int c = a*b;
    int d = c/3;
    int e = -a;

    System.out.println("Nilai a;" + a);
    System.out.println("nilai b;" + b); 
    System.out.println("Nilai c;" + c);
    System.out.println("Nilai d;" + d);
    System.out.println("Nilai e;" + e);

    System.out.println();
    System.out.println("Operasi aritmatika"+" pada tipe floating-point");

  double fa = 7 + 4;
  double fb = fa-4;
  double fc = fa * fb;
  double fd = fc / 3;
  double fe = -a; 
   System.out.println("Nilai fa;" + fa);
   System.out.println("nilai fb;" + fb);
   System.out.println("Nilai fc;" + fc);
   System.out.println("Nilai fd;" + fd);
   System.out.println("Nilai fe;" + fe);    
 }
 }           


class Program5
{
  public static void main(String[] args)
{
  int a=7, b=17;
  System.out.println("a == b bernilai " + (a == b));
  System.out.println("a != b bernilai " + (a != b));
  System.out.println("a > b bernilai " + (a > b));
  System.out.println("a < b bernilai " + (a < b));
  System.out.println("a >= b bernilai " + (a >= b));
  System.out.println("a <= b bernilai " + (a <= b));
}
}


   public class Latihan_4_7
{
   public static void main(String[]args)
{
  char nilaiIndeks;
  double nilaiUTS, nilaiUAS, nilaiAkhir;       
  nilaiUTS=75.0;
  nilaiUAS=60.0;
  nilaiAkhir=(0.4*nilaiUTS)+(0.6*nilaiUAS);
             
   if(nilaiAkhir>=80)
{                   
       nilaiIndeks='A';
}
   else if(nilaiAkhir>=70)
{
       nilaiIndeks='B';
}
   else if(nilaiAkhir>=50)
{
       nilaiIndeks='C';
}
   else if(nilaiAkhir>=30)
{
       nilaiIndeks='D';
}
   else
{
       nilaiIndeks='E';
}
     System.out.println("NilaiAkhir\t:"+nilaiAkhir);
     System.out.println("NilaiIndeks\t:"+nilaiIndeks);
}
}


   public class Latihan_4_8
{
     public static void main(String[]args)
{
      char kode='C';
      String NamaBarang;
      int HargaBarang;

  if(kode=='A')
{                   
       NamaBarang="Flasdisk";
       HargaBarang=75000;
}
  else if(kode=='B')
{
      NamaBarang="Speaker";
      HargaBarang=35000;
}
  else if(kode=='C')
{
      NamaBarang="Card reader";
      HargaBarang=75000;
}
  else
{
      NamaBarang="Mouse";
      HargaBarang=40000;
}
   System.out.println("Kode\t:"+kode);
   System.out.("NamaBarang\t:"+NamaBarang);
   System.out.println("HargaBarang\t:"+HargaBarang);
                           
}      
}

public class Latihan_4_9
{
                public static void main(String[]args)
                {
                char kodekota = 'J';
                String NamaPengirim, AlamatPengirim, NamaPenerima, AlamatPenerima, KotaTujuan;
                double BiayaKirim, BeratKiriman=0, TarifPerKg, Pembayaran, BiayaPacking;
               
                NamaPengirim = "mr_x";
                AlamatPengirim = "Semarang";
                NamaPenerima = "aku";
                AlamatPenerima = "Jakarta";
               
               
                if(kodekota=='J')
                                {
                                                                KotaTujuan = "Jakarta";
                                                                TarifPerKg =  3500;
                                }
                else if(kodekota=='B')
                                {
                                                                KotaTujuan = "Bandung";
                                                                TarifPerKg =  4500;

                                }
                else if(kodekota=='C')
                                {
                                                                KotaTujuan = "Cirebon";
                                                                TarifPerKg = 3000;

                                }
                else
                                {
                                                                KotaTujuan = "Tanggerang";
                                                                TarifPerKg =  4000;

                                }
               
                if (BeratKiriman>30)
                {
                                BiayaPacking = 10000;
                }
                else
                {
                                BiayaPacking = 0;
                }
               
                               
                BeratKiriman = 10;
                TarifPerKg = 3500;
                BiayaKirim = BeratKiriman * TarifPerKg;
               

                BiayaPacking = 10000;
                Pembayaran = BiayaKirim+BiayaPacking;
               
                               
                                System.out.println("NamaPengirim      :" + NamaPengirim);
                                System.out.println("AlamatPengirim    :" + AlamatPengirim);
                                System.out.println("NamaPenerima      :" + NamaPenerima);
                                System.out.println("AlamatPenerima    :" + AlamatPenerima);
                                System.out.println("BiayaKirim               :" +  BiayaKirim);
                                System.out.println("Pembayaran           :" +  Pembayaran);
                                System.out.println("kodekota                :" + kodekota);
                                System.out.println("KotaTujuan            :" + KotaTujuan);
                                System.out.println("TarifPerKg             :" + TarifPerKg);
                                System.out.println("BeratKiriman        :"  + BeratKiriman);
                                System.out.println("BiayaPacking        :"  + BiayaPacking);
                }
   
             }

Tidak ada komentar: